首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

js的el表达式

el表达式通常与Java的Spring框架相关,特别是在Spring MVC或Spring Boot中,用于数据绑定和视图渲染。然而,在JavaScript(JS)中,并没有直接的el表达式。可能你是将JavaScript与某些模板引擎(如Vue.js中的模板语法)或其他前端框架中的元素绑定概念混淆了。

如果你是在提及类似Vue.js中的v-bind指令(简写为:),它用于动态地绑定一个或多个属性,或者一个组件的 prop 到表达式。当表达式的值变化时,绑定的属性的值也会相应地更新。

基础概念

在Vue.js中,v-bind可以用于绑定HTML属性到Vue实例的数据。例如:

代码语言:txt
复制
<!-- 绑定一个属性 -->
<img v-bind:src="imageSrc">

<!-- 简写 -->
<img :src="imageSrc">

在这个例子中,imageSrc是Vue实例中的一个数据属性,它的值会动态地绑定到<img>标签的src属性上。

相关优势

  • 动态更新:当数据变化时,视图会自动更新,无需手动操作DOM。
  • 代码简洁:减少了大量的DOM操作和事件处理代码,使代码更加简洁易读。

应用场景

  • 动态属性绑定:如绑定图片的src属性、元素的classstyle等。
  • 表单输入绑定:将表单输入与Vue实例的数据属性进行双向绑定。

遇到的问题及解决方法

问题:绑定的属性没有更新。

原因:可能是数据属性没有正确定义在Vue实例的data函数中,或者数据更新的方式不正确。

解决方法

  1. 确保数据属性在Vue实例的data函数中正确定义。
  2. 使用Vue提供的方法(如this.$set)来更新对象或数组中的属性,以确保视图能够响应式地更新。

如果你是在提及其他技术或框架中的el表达式,请提供更多上下文,以便我能给出更准确的答案。

另外,如果你是在提及服务器端渲染(SSR)或类似技术中的el表达式(如JSP中的表达式语言),那它通常用于在HTML模板中嵌入动态内容。这种情况下,el表达式会被服务器端解析并替换为相应的数据值,然后发送给客户端。这与前端JavaScript中的数据绑定机制是不同的。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

EL表达式总结_el表达式循环

EL主要作用: 1、获取数据     EL表达式主要用于替换JSP页面中的脚本表达式,以从各种类型的web域 中检索java对象、获取数据。...4、调用Java方法     EL表达式允许用户开发自定义EL函数,以在JSP页面中通过EL表达式调用Java类的方法。...语法:${prefix:method(params)}   在EL表达式中调用的只能是Java类的静态方法,这个Java类的静态方法需要在TLD文件中描述,才可以被EL表达式调用。   ...EL自定义函数用于扩展EL表达式的功能,可以让EL表达式完成普通Java程序代码所能完成的功能。...1.7、EL注意事项 EL表达式是JSP 2.0规范中的一门技术 。因此,若想正确解析EL表达式,需使用支持Servlet2.4/JSP2.0技术的WEB服务器。

4.2K30
  • EL表达式语言_el表达式的语法格式

    大家好,又见面了,我是你们的朋友全栈君。 EL表达式语言 1....EL的语法 ${ 表达式} 表达式可以是常量,变量,el隐含对象,el运算符和el函数 ${ "hello"} //输出字符串常量 ${ 23.5} //输出浮点数常量 ${...4.2EL变量 EL表达式中的变量不同于JSP表达式从当前页面中定义的变量进行查找,而是由EL引擎调用PageContext.findAttribute(String)方法从JSP四大作用域范围中查找...EL对以下几种常见错误的处理方式: ■在EL中访问一个不存在的变量,则表达式输出空字符串,而不是输出”null”; ■在EL中访问-一个不存在对象的属性,则表达式输出空字符串,而不会抛出NullPointerException...EL的隐含对象 与JSP提供的内置对象目的相同,为了更加方便的进行数据访问, EL表达式也提供了-系列可以直接使用的隐含对象。

    1.1K20

    EL表达式

    EL表达式是一种简单的数据访问语言,能够快速访问servlet域对象中存储的数据。...EL基本语法 语法格式如下 ${ expression } EL中的变量 EL中的变量不需要预先定义就可以直接使用 ${ var } EL的运算符 算数、比较、逻辑、条件运算符、与其他语言类似...页面的pageContext对象 pageScope page域中保存属性的map对象 requestScope request域中保存属性的map对象 sessionScope session域中保存属性的...map对象 applicationScope application域中保存属性的map对象 param 包含所有请求参数的map对象 paramValue 对于某个请求参数返回的是String类型数组...header 保存http头字段的map对象 headerValue 保存http头字段的map对象,返回String类型数组 cookie 保存cookie所有值的map对象 initParam 保存

    18020

    EL表达式

    1、EL概述 1.1、EL的作用 JSP2.0要把html和css分离、要把html和javascript分离、要把Java脚本替换成标签。标签的好处是非Java人员都可以使用。...… %>,以及 EL(Expression Language)是一门表达式语言,它对应。我们知道在JSP中,表达式会被输出,所以EL表达式也会被输出。...1.2、EL的格式 格式:${…} 例如:${1 + 2} 1.3、关闭EL 如果希望整个JSP忽略EL表达式,需要在page指令中指定isELIgnored=”true”。...如果希望忽略某个EL表达式,可以在EL表达式之前添加“\”,例如:${1 + 2}。...1.4、EL运算符 1.5、EL不显示null 当EL表达式的值为null时,会在页面上显示空白,即什么都不显示。 2、EL表达式格式 先来了解一下EL表达式的格式!

    83710

    el表达式

    EL表达式语法:以${开头,以}结束,中间为合法的表达式,具体语法格式如下: ${expression} 参数说明: Expression:指定要输出的内容,可以是字符串,也可以是由EL运算符组成的表达式...通过EL提供的“[]”和“,”运算符可以访问数据。通常情况下,“[]”和“.”运算是等价的,可以相互代替。...数组元素的获取: 应用“[]”运算符可以获取数组的指定元素,但是“.”不能 范例: 获取request范围中的数组arrBook中的第一个元素,可以使用下面的EL表达式: ${arrBook[0]} 在...Empty运算符的格式如下: ${empty.expression} EL中的逻辑关系运算 关系运算符 在EL中,提供了6中关系运算符。...表达式的11个内置对象 pageScope requestScope sessionScope applicationScope param; paramValues; header; headerValues

    1.8K30

    EL 表达式

    a)什么是 EL 表达式,EL 表达式的作用? EL 表达式的全称是:Expression Language。是表达式语言。...EL 表达式的什么作用:EL 表达式主要是代替 jsp 页面中的表达式脚本在 jsp 页面中进行数据的输出。 因为 EL 表达式在输出数据的时候,要比 jsp 的表达式脚本要简洁很多。...:request.getAttribute("key1")%> EL 表达式输出 key 的值是:${key1}  EL 表达式的格式是:${表达式} EL 表达式在输出...jsp 表达式脚本输出 null 值的时候,输出的是 null 字符串。 b)EL 表达式搜索域数据的顺序  EL 表达式主要是在 jsp 页面中输出数据。 主要是输出域对象中的数据。...表达式的 11 个隐含对象  EL 个达式中 11 个隐含对象,是 EL 表达式中自己定义的,可以直接使用。

    72340

    【JavaWeb】EL表达式

    本期介绍 本期主要介绍EL表达式 文章目录 1.1.1、EL 简述 1.1.2、EL 表达式使用 1.1.2.1、入门案例 简单使用 EL 表达式 1.1.2.2、数据的读取 (作用域) 1.1.2.3...、数据的运算 1.1.2.4、数据的判断 1.1.3、常见的 EL 表达式对象 1.1.1、EL 简述 简述: EL ( Expression Language ) 目的:为了使 JSP...格式: 由于 EL 可以简化 JSP 页面的书写,因此,在 JSP 的学习中,掌握 EL 是相当重要的。要使用 EL 表达式,首先要学习它的语法。...EL 表达式的语法非常简单,都是以“ ${ ”符号开始,以“ } ”符号结束 的,具体格式如下: 环境: 必须写于 JSP 文件中, HTML 中无法使用 EL 表达式...empty 运算符 1.1.3、常见的 EL 表达式对象

    68020

    EL表达式详解

    大家好,又见面了,我是你们的朋友全栈君。 一、EL表达式简介 EL 全名为Expression Language。...EL主要作用: 1、获取数据 EL表达式主要用于替换JSP页面中的脚本表达式,以从各种类型的web域 中检索java对象、获取数据。...4、调用Java方法 EL表达式允许用户开发自定义EL函数,以在JSP页面中通过EL表达式调用Java类的方法。...示例:${prefix:method(params)} 在EL表达式中调用的只能是Java类的静态方法。 这个Java类的静态方法需要在TLD文件中描述,才可以被EL表达式调用。...EL自定义函数用于扩展EL表达式的功能,可以让EL表达式完成普通Java程序代码所能完成的功能 1、EL Function开发步骤 一般来说, EL自定义函数开发与应用包括以下三个步骤: 编写一个Java

    1.4K20

    EL表达式与JSTL表达式

    EL与JSTL EL表达式 概述 在jsp开发中,为了获取Servlet域对象中存储的数据,经常要写很多java代码,这样的做法会使JSP页面混乱,难以维护,为此,在JSP2.0规范中提供了EL表达式。...语法 {EL 表达式} 例如:{username} 注意 EL严格区分大小写,初学者严格按规范书写,有利于养成好的编码习惯 EL操作符 操作符“.”...获取对象的属性,例如:${news.title} 操作符“[]” 获取对象的属性,例如:{news["title"]} 获取集合中的对象,例如: EL运算符 为了避免JSP混淆运算符和页面关键字,很多运算符都有替代写法...)request.getAttribute("news") 注意:脚本中声明的对象是不能直接获取的,要放在相对应的域中才能得到 EL访问作用域 作用域 Java代码取值 EL取值 请求作用域 request.getAttribute...jsp/jstl/functions fn c:out标签 需要输出显示的表达式

    1.4K60

    JSP基础--EL表达式

    EL(表达式语言) 1 EL概述 1.1 EL的作用 JSP2.0要把html和css分离、要把html和javascript分离、要把Java脚本替换成标签。标签的好处是非Java人员都可以使用。...… %>,以及 EL(Expression Language)是一门表达式语言,它对应。我们知道在JSP中,表达式会被输出,所以EL表达式也会被输出。...1.2 EL的格式 格式:${…} 例如:${1 + 2} 1.3 关闭EL 如果希望整个JSP忽略EL表达式,需要在page指令中指定isELIgnored=”true”。...如果希望忽略某个EL表达式,可以在EL表达式之前添加“\”,例如:\${1 + 2}。...${not empty “”} true 1.5 EL不显示null   当EL表达式的值为null时,会在页面上显示空白,即什么都不显示。 2 EL表达式格式 先来了解一下EL表达式的格式!

    1.2K20

    JavaWeb(四)EL表达式

    前言   前面详细的说明了什么是JSP和它的一些元素,这篇给大家介绍一下的是EL表达式。 用EL表达式,能更好的使用JSP中的各种内置对象和作用域。   ...JSP中可以使用EL表达式,EL表达式是用"${}"括起来的脚本,用来更方便地读取对象,EL表达式写在JSP的HTML代码中,而不能写在""引起的JSP脚本中 EL表达式的功能:   获取数据...    EL表达式主要用于替换JSP页面中的脚本表达式,以从各种类型的web域 中检索java对象、获取数据。...调用Java方法     EL表达式允许用户开发自定义EL函数,以在JSP页面中通过EL表达式调用Java类的方法。  ...EL表达式可以很轻松获取JavaBean的属性,或获取数组、Collection、Map类型集合的数据。

    1.4K70

    EL表达式与JSTL

    EL 表达式:Expression Language 表达式语言,用于替换和简化jsp页面中java代码的编写。...EL 表达式使用 ${} 来表示 jsp 默认支持el表达式,在page指令中可以使用 isELIgnored 来指定是否忽略jsp页面中的el表达式;当然也可以使用 \ 来作为转义符,表示 这个el表达式原样输出...,例如 \${cookie} EL表达式中可以支持算数运算符、比较运算符、逻辑运算符合empty 空运算符;empty用于判断字符串、集合、数组对象是否为null或者长度为0。...在使用el表达式时需要注意以下几点: el表达式只能从域对象中获取值 el表达式中如果是类对象,可以根据Java Bean规范来获取属性值 针对list这种有序集合可以使用 ${域对象.键名[索引].属性...} 针对Map集合,使用 ${域对象.键名.key名}或者 ${域对象.键名["key名"]} el 表达式中对域对象都做了重命名,pageScope 对应于 pageContext、requestScope

    98210
    领券